Neuroscientist, educator, and author Dr. Jared Horvath joins Brian Kilmeade to discuss his book, The Digital Delusion. Horvath exposes how widespread classroom technology, laptops, and tablets are actively degrading student learning, memory retention, and critical thinking skills. He breaks down the cognitive neuroscience behind why handwriting beats typing, why screens destroy spatial memory, and why AI in schools triggers the "law of least effort" in young minds.
